Hey — handing off the Quillbay nightly search reindex before my leave. It kicks off at 02:10, drains the old shards, then swaps aliases. From a security angle: the reindex worker runs under its own scoped service account, nothing shared. If the index snapshot store locks itself after three failed runs (it happens), you'll need to unlock it manually with the recovery passphrase just below.

strongbox words: druvan-lamys-eliius-jorax-istox-soreth-ulays-gilix-ralix-oliiel-norwyn-casvan-praius

Subject: Catalog cache cut-over — done!

Hi Mira,

Good news: the Brightshelf catalog cut-over to the new invalidation scheme finished last night without drama. We're now doing event-driven purges instead of the hourly sweep, so stale product pages should basically vanish. One hiccup: the warm-up took longer than expected (~40 min), so budget for that next time. Old cache nodes stay up until Friday as a safety net, then we tear them down. For the record, the catalog service now runs with these configuration values.

config for tagaf-bawif:
[norok]
host = norok.ordinworks.local
user = norok_svc
database = norok_prod

## Nightly Backfill Scheduler (Drayline) — Restart Procedure

If the Drayline scheduler misses its 02:00 window, first confirm the lock file in the coordinator volume was released; a stale lock is the most common cause. Clear it only after verifying no backfill workers remain active, then restart the coordinator and watch the first three job dispatches. Record the trace token shown below in the handoff log.

build token for tawif-bahip: htk31_68bba16e1afabfef4ecc69408c06f16